init-insmod-sh: fix avc error

avc: denied { set } for property=vendor.all.modules.ready pid=1238 uid=0 gid=0 scontext=u:r:init-insmod-sh:s0 tcontext=u:object_r:vendor_ready_prop:s0 tclass=property_service permissive=0

Bug: 238853979
Signed-off-by: Robin Peng <robinpeng@google.com>
Change-Id: Ic8d7af3c1d73f3079e126b66b38d728fe4d70ea4
This commit is contained in:
Robin Peng 2022-07-18 12:47:38 +08:00
parent b93c3b981b
commit dfc95d0774
2 changed files with 1 additions and 1 deletions

View file

@ -10,6 +10,7 @@ allow init-insmod-sh self:capability sys_nice;
allow init-insmod-sh kernel:process setsched;
set_prop(init-insmod-sh, vendor_device_prop)
set_prop(init-insmod-sh, vendor_ready_prop)
dontaudit init-insmod-sh proc_cmdline:file r_file_perms;

View file

@ -3,7 +3,6 @@ allow vendor_init bootdevice_sysdev:file create_file_perms;
set_prop(vendor_init, vendor_ssrdump_prop)
set_prop(vendor_init, vendor_carrier_prop)
set_prop(vendor_init, vendor_cbd_prop)
set_prop(vendor_init, vendor_ready_prop)
get_prop(vendor_init, vendor_battery_profile_prop)
set_prop(vendor_init, vendor_device_prop)
set_prop(vendor_init, vendor_modem_prop)